Output e6c46624c32b3c999f512989f1e7795569d368d1e451d454a60575da3b9818d2:3

value
711598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d34190767390251274152cef19bfe0de8d66443 OP_EQUAL
address
3MrdfkjCijRPATQWegXqM1KiXt3hhhr9CT
transaction
e6c46624c32b3c999f512989f1e7795569d368d1e451d454a60575da3b9818d2
spent
true